How much is the bus ticket from Espanola to Dryden?
The cheapest coach tickets from Espanola to Dryden start from £129. The average price for this route is around £129. Busbud recommends that you book your tickets in advance for a better chance to get the lowest possible price.
How long is the bus journey from Espanola to Dryden?
The average bus journey time from Espanola to Dryden is 18h 19m, covering a distance of 565 miles. The fastest bus can take you there in 18h 19m and is operated by Ontario Northland.

What is the earliest and latest departure time for the bus from Espanola to Dryden?
The earliest bus departs from Espanola to Dryden at 19:00. And the latest bus departs at 19:00.
What are the CO₂ emissions for the bus trip from Espanola to Dryden?
A bus journey from Espanola to Dryden produces an estimated 23 kg of CO₂, making it a highly eco-friendly choice and a mode of travel recommended by Busbud.
